### Event Summary
The Capstone Mantoverde mine in Peru has been significantly impacted by a strike initiated by Union #2, following unsuccessful negotiations. Starting January 2, 2026, the strike has reduced copper production to approximately 30% of normal capacity, severely affecting the supply of copper resources.
Supply Chain Ripple Effect
The strike at the Capstone Mantoverde mine has profound implications for the global supply chain, particularly for industries reliant on copper resources. The sharp reduction in copper output directly affects the supply of copper foil, a critical material for manufacturing microstrip antennas. These antennas are essential components of antenna modules, which in turn are core elements of Wi-Fi chips. Qualcomm, as a leading global chip manufacturer, heavily relies on these chips for its products, which are widely used in smartphones and routers. The tightening copper supply could lead to increased copper foil prices, subsequently raising the costs of microstrip antennas and antenna modules. This cost escalation would impact Qualcomm's production processes, potentially increasing production costs and squeezing profit margins. Additionally, the instability in copper supply could cause production and delivery delays, affecting Qualcomm's competitiveness in the market. To mitigate potential supply shortages, Qualcomm may need to seek alternative suppliers or materials.

### Company Background
Qualcomm is a leading global technology company known for its innovations in wireless technology and semiconductor solutions. The company plays a pivotal role in the development and commercialization of foundational technologies for the wireless industry, including 5G, and is a key player in the mobile communications and IoT sectors.
